locked

英 [lɒkt]

美 [lɑːkt]

adj.  (冲突或战斗)纠缠不清的,僵持不下的
v.  (用锁)锁上; 被锁住; 把…锁起来; (使)固定,卡住,塞住
lock的过去分词和过去式

过去分词:locked 过去式:locked 

Collins.2 / BNC.9805 / COCA.10214

柯林斯词典

  • (冲突或战斗)纠缠不清的,僵持不下的
    If you say that people arelocked inconflict or in battle, you mean they are arguing or fighting in a fierce or determined way, and neither side seems likely to stop.
